Reflections of God’s Own Country: The Symbiosis of Malayalam Cinema and Kerala Culture
In the global cinematic landscape, few film industries are as deeply entwined with the socio-cultural fabric of their region as Malayalam cinema. While other Indian film industries often rely on grandiose escapism, Malayalam cinema has historically carved a niche for itself through realism, nuance, and an unflinching mirror held up to Kerala society.

Caste, Class, and the Communist Hangover
Kerala is a paradox: a state with the highest literacy rate in India and yet a deeply entrenched caste hierarchy; a state that elected the world's first democratically elected communist government (in 1957) while maintaining rigid class distinctions.
